Using The LOUD Crowd name in your maintenance program is fundamentally tied to adhering to the protocols established by the SPEAK OUT! program. This requirement ensures that the core principles of speech and voice treatment are maintained, allowing for effective and consistent support for individuals with communication challenges due to conditions like Parkinson's disease.

The focus on SPEAK OUT! protocols means that any program utilizing The LOUD Crowd name is expected to align with the evidence-based practices and structured techniques that the original program advocates. This connection reinforces the credibility and effectiveness of the maintenance program while providing a familiar framework for participants who have already engaged with SPEAK OUT!. Therefore, complying with this requirement helps ensure that the participants receive the benefits associated with the established program methodologies.

Other considerations, such as the number of patients involved, the venue of the program, or the need for formal accreditation, are important for logistical or regulatory purposes but do not directly address the foundational requirement of maintaining the integrity of the SPEAK OUT! protocols when using The LOUD Crowd name.
